pub fn words(&self) -> &[u32]

Examples found in repository?
examples/pathfind.rs (line 8)
5fn main() -> Result<()> {
6    let source = fs::read_to_string("zusts/gpu/pathfind.zs")?;
7    let kernel = compile_source_with_workgroup_size(&source, "pathfind", "main", [32, 32, 1])?;
8    let words = kernel.spirv.words();
9    let bytes: Vec<u8> = words.iter().flat_map(|w| w.to_le_bytes()).collect();
10    fs::write("pathfind.spv", &bytes)?;
11    println!("compiled pathfind.zs -> pathfind.spv ({} words, {} bytes)", words.len(), bytes.len());
12    Ok(())
13}
